Introduction
Toner tablet is a combination of methylcobalamin and other nutrients that helps to normalize protein transport in the cells of diabetic patients. It also exhibits inhibitory effects on nerve degeneration in people with neuropathies. Methylcobalamin accelerates the metabolic pathways of nucleic acids, proteins, and lipids through its involvement in the transmethylation reaction, thus exerting a repairing effect on injured nerve tissues. Alpha-lipoic acid, another key ingredient, is a naturally occurring compound that serves vital functions at the cellular level, such as energy production. It helps to prevent certain kinds of cell damage and restores vitamin levels. Use under medical supervision.
